Blond Toddler “Janie” Identified

Published by Lois under Snippet

The blond toddler shown in Tonnesen photos and prints circa 1917-20 has been identified as Jane Berghauer (1916-1994). She had earlier been identified by fellow models as Janie Burkhardt or Janie Berkhauer. Searching on close matches, I found that the Chicago Tribune reported on November 3, 1917 that Jane Berghauer had placed second in a “prettiest baby” contest [...]

Tonnesen Sisters: Pioneers in Photo Advertising

Published by Lois under Articles by Lois Emerson

Before the Tonnesen Sisters became known for their art prints, they were known for their pioneering work in advertising. In the 1890’s, they came up with the idea of using live models in advertising photos. With Beatrice handling the creative work and Clara tending to business affairs, they marketed their historic new technique nationwide, with [...]
